I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

 C Discussion :

Structure d'un prg acceptant des paramètres de l environnement


Sujet :

C

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Inscrit en
    Avril 2009
    Messages
    45
    Détails du profil
    Informations forums :
    Inscription : Avril 2009
    Messages : 45
    Par défaut Structure d'un prg acceptant des paramètres de l environnement
    Bonjour à tous,

    je rédige un petit prg qui accepte des arguments de l environnement.
    je me demandais comment structurer les actions du prg en fonction des arguments (facultatifs) recus ou non.
    Est ce qu'un gros "if...else if...else" ou "switch" serait pertinent?
    Comment sont structurés à ce sujet les logiciels GNU genre ls, cat etc...?

    Merci a vous

  2. #2
    Expert confirmé

    Profil pro
    Inscrit en
    Janvier 2007
    Messages
    10 610
    Détails du profil
    Informations personnelles :
    Âge : 67
    Localisation : France

    Informations forums :
    Inscription : Janvier 2007
    Messages : 10 610
    Billets dans le blog
    2
    Par défaut
    en général 2 routines en tête du programme :

    CheckOptions(int argc, char **argv) (avec varaibles gloables ou CheckOptions
    (int argc, char **argv, ParamStructs *ParamStruct ) si les varaibles sont au sein d'une structure...


    et

    Usage ( char argv[0] )


    Le CheckOptions est une boucle comprenant soit un switch case, soit un gros if, suivant le nombre d'arguments potentiels

Discussions similaires

  1. Réponses: 1
    Dernier message: 28/10/2007, 21h34
  2. Récupération des paramètres avec une procedure stockée
    Par samlerouge dans le forum Bases de données
    Réponses: 2
    Dernier message: 31/03/2004, 22h00
  3. [Souris] Sauvegarde des paramètres du driver
    Par Giovanny Temgoua dans le forum x86 16-bits
    Réponses: 7
    Dernier message: 31/01/2004, 19h24
  4. Comment obtenir la liste des paramètres d'une SP ?
    Par Le Gritche dans le forum MS SQL Server
    Réponses: 2
    Dernier message: 14/03/2003, 16h54
  5. créer un noeuds avec des paramétres
    Par Toxine77 dans le forum XMLRAD
    Réponses: 5
    Dernier message: 21/01/2003, 16h11

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o